How to use Firefox with Search DuckDuckGo service?

In System preferences > Keyboard > Shortcuts > Services > Search


I have an item called Search with DuckDuckGo. I don't know if everyone has this item or it is something I added myself a long time ago. This item enables me to search the internet using DuckDuckGo with the current text selection using a keyboard shortcut. I use this option a lot.


But the search occurs in Safari while by favorite browser is Firefox. Can I edit the script of this command to make it work with my current favorite browser of Firefox instead? I don't where the script is located on my machine.


Note that my interface is in French and that I am translating what I see in English so my translation may not be exact.

I created a new Quick Action in Automator as a zsh script:


/Applications/Firefox.app/Contents/MacOS/firefox -search $(</dev/stdin)


It is work well but it is opening a new window instead of using the current one. I've assigned a keyboard shortcut.
